NEW MIDDLE & HIGH SCHOOL STAFF
Please welcome our new staff in the Middle and High School! 

 

Qibo Jing joins Riverstone from the Rancho Solano Prep School in Scottsdale, Arizona. He has tremendous experience teaching AP and IB courses which include Mathematics Higher Level, Calculus B/C, and Physics. He holds advanced degrees in mathematics, chemical engineering, and applied physics from UC-Riverside, Brigham Young University and Huazhong University of Science and Technology. Qibo will teach Mathematics Higher Level and Physics in the Diploma Programme.

 

Hilda Ramirez de Allen is joining Riverstone from the Lewis Dual Language Magnet School in Wilmington, Delaware. She has 15 years of experience teaching in Elementary and Middle School Spanish and bi-lingual classrooms in Delaware and Idaho. She holds an advanced degrees and certifications in Bilingual Education and English as a Second Language. Hilda will teach Middle Years Program Spanish in Grades 7-9.

 

John Blossom is a very experienced independent school teacher with 22 years of experience in English, Humanities, and Arts classrooms. Most recently he has worked at the Bush and Eastside Schools in Seattle, as well as at the Parker School in Hawaii. John will teach Grade 9 Humanities and Grade 10 English. He will team with Kendra Dixon to teach Grade 8 English.

 

Gerardo Pacheco comes to Riverstone with a wide range of teaching experience at a variety of institutions including the Harmony Project, the Santa Barbara Symphony and the Laguna Blanca School. He is a professional flutist who has done, interestingly, practical research in Bulgaria on the interpretation of ornaments in Bulgarian music and other similar explorations in Turkey and Moldova. He holds  Bachelor of Arts degree and Masters in Music and Fine Arts from the University of Houston and the California Institute of the Arts. Gerardo will teach Grade 6 Spanish, and Grades 6-8 Music in the Middle Years Programme.

 

Amanda Micheletty is joining our staff to teach Grade 11 DP English and Middle Years Programme (MYP) English. Amanda holds a Bachelor of Arts in English Literature and a teaching certificate with endorsement for secondary English. Additionally, she is currently enrolled in a master's degree program for Teaching Language Arts. Amanda has been teaching for several years in the Treasure Valley and has been involved as the Youth Program Director for the Boise Balance Dance Company.

 

Kendra Dixon, previously a Riverstone Grade 5 teacher, is joining us to teach Grades 6 and 7 MYP English. Kendra has a Master of Arts in Creative Writing and is a very experienced and creative teacher who has done a superb job with Grade 5 and has led multiple writing camps and seminars for our Middle School students. She has extensive experience teaching English in independent schools. We are very excited to have her in our Middle School community.

NEW VALLEY TRANSIT ROUTE TO HARRIS RANCH
As of August 18, residents of Barber Valley, southeast Boise, and Eagle now have new ValleyRide bus services. 
    
The new Route 18 Harris Ranch provides three morning round trips and three afternoon round trips between the Harris Ranch area and downtown Boise.  

Damon Brown, Music teacher, has been using this route and is a good source of information. Feel free to email Damon with questions.
